Abstract :
This paper presents the main results obtained by a long term experiment using HF radars which was conducted in the eastern part of the Gulf of Lions. The analysis focuses on statistical observations of the North Current, a large scale current vein occurring in the North of the Western Mediterranean, of current motions at diurnal and quasi-inertial periods and of submeso-mesoscale eddies. The study uses high resolution modellings of wind and current fields.
